A wrench produces a torque on a nut if a force is applied to it correctly (see Figure 1). The equation for torque is: \tau = rF\sin\theta τ = rF sinθ. Figure 1. Variables of the torque equation shown for a wrench and nut. The nut’s center is …
WebFigure 9.26 (a) Good posture places the upper body’s cg over the pivots in the hips, eliminating the need for muscle action to balance the body.
